The leadership of the Academic Staff Union of Universities has mourned a former Governor of old Kaduna State, Balarabe Musa, it described as a revolutionary that will be missed for his socialist ideal. ASUU President, Professor Biodun Ogunyemi, in a statement, on Sunday, in Abuja, said the Union has lost a great ally in the person of Balarabe’s death on Wednesday 11, 2020. He said the late Elder statesman was a committed revolutionary who worked for the socialist transformation of Nigeria, saying Balarabe Musa’s idea of a socialist Nigeria would have been a model for Africa. He said: “The gates of his house were practically wide open to all and sundry for much of the day. He placed himself and his meagre resources at the disposal of whoever came his way for assistance.
